Discover Zinfandel Wines
Red Zinfandel is a grape varietal with black and blue skins that is mostly produced and consumed in the United States.
This grape tends to have lighter-bodied qualities in the glass while yet retaining strong notes. Zin has a strong acidic content and a traditionally high alcohol level, which contributes to this (up to 17 percent in some cases).
Because of these two characteristics, Zinfandel may have a medium body on the palate.
Raspberry, raisin, cherry, cassis, and plum are just a few of the rich red fruit tastes found in this grape type. Black pepper spice, tobacco, dry barnyard door, and coffee are often used to complement these jammy fruit tastes.
While these are the broad strokes, Zinfandel tastes may vary widely, and alcohol level is a significant factor.
Cooler temperature Zins are said to have more red fruit tastes, whereas warmer climate varietal wines have more black fruit and pepper subtleties, depending on maturity at harvest.
Over 70% of Zinfandel acreage is owned by the United States, with the rest held by Italy (approximately 27%) and different places across Australia, South Africa, and Mexico.
About the Producer: Frog's Leap
Frog's Leap, founded in 1981, is a premier winery in Rutherford, Napa Valley. It is especially famous for its Cabernet Sauvignon and also produces one of California's most popular and serious Sauvignon Blanc wines. The property has 40 acres (16 hectares) of vineyards as well as 52 acres (21 hectares) on the Rossi estate. at Rutherford Bank. Frog's Leap also buys grapes from various leased lots and long-term leased vineyards. All vineyards owned by the property and partner producers have been organically grown since the late 1980s and many aspects of biodynamics have been implemented. Insect cover crops and curbs are used to promote biodiversity. Frog's Leap's flagship wine is Cabernet Sauvignon, now grown on the Rossi estate's vineyard and grown on the estate since 2012. Sauvignon Blanc is also made from the fruits of the Rutherford estate. while Chardonnay comes from the famous Truchard vineyard in Carneros. Zinfandel, which has a restrained style compared to many in the region, co-ferments with much of the Petit Sira, Carignan as well as some Waldiga. Rounding out the portfolio are Rutherford Merlot, Petite Sirah and the Provençal style La Grenouille Rougante Pink, founded by John Williams and Larry Turley in 1981 on the former site of a frog farm in Napa. The first edition was Sauvignon Blanc and Zinfandel, made with fruits purchased from Spottswood. Owner John Williams has also worked as an oenologist at Spring Mountain and has been fully dedicated to Frog's Leap since 1985. Williams became full owner in 1993 when Turley sold his stake to the foundation. Turley and Frog Leap wineries have moved to their current location in Rutherford.
